Controlled environment Ingestion-build-54371 In the interest of implementing1 Scope This part of IEC 61753 contains the minimum initial performance, test and measurement requirements and severities which a fibre optic pigtailed 1 490 1 550 nm downstream and 1 310 nm upstream wide wavelength division multiplexing (WWDM) passive optical network (PON) device must satisfy in order to be categorized as meeting the requirements of category C (controlled environments), as defined in Annex A of IEC 617531.
